Abstract
Some general consideration is given to approximate methods of passing from the exact integral equation for the spectral density of ψ-quanta to a differential equation of the first order. It is shown that the coefficients of the latter may be formed by various functions of a certain class. As a particular case, the approximation considered in [1–3] is derived. Certain approximate solutions are compared with known solutions of the integral equation [5]. Results presented include an approximate calculation of the distribution of absorbed ψ-ray energy between the elements of the mixture for one particular case; these are compared with the corresponding exact solutions taken from [4].
